2026-04-05 17:24:52 - compound - Starting Claude invocation
2026-04-05 17:24:56 - compound - [tool:Read] /home/agent/AgentSDE/tasks/production/AgentSDE/agent-core/gh-309/plan/task.json
2026-04-05 17:24:57 - compound - [result] File does not exist. Note: your current working directory is /home/agent/AgentSDE/agent-core.
2026-04-05 17:24:57 - compound - [tool:Read] /home/agent/AgentSDE/tasks/production/AgentSDE/agent-core/gh-309/plan/plan.md
2026-04-05 17:24:57 - compound - [result] File does not exist. Note: your current working directory is /home/agent/AgentSDE/agent-core.
2026-04-05 17:24:57 - compound - [tool:Read] /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md/AGENTS.md
2026-04-05 17:24:57 - compound - [result] 1→# Agent Configuration — agent-core 2→ 3→## Purpose 4→ 5→This is the core orchestration server for the AgentSDE pipeline. It is a production NestJS application. Changes here affect the live webhook handler and all downstream agent runs. 6→ 7→## Skills Available
2026-04-05 17:25:02 - compound - [tool:Read] /home/agent/AgentSDE/agent-core/src/webhook/adapters/github.adapter.ts
2026-04-05 17:25:03 - compound - [result] 1→import * as crypto from 'crypto'; 2→import { Injectable, UnauthorizedException } from '@nestjs/common'; 3→import { ConfigService } from '@nestjs/config'; 4→import { 5→ PlatformAdapter, 6→ NormalizationResult, 7→} from './platform-adapter.interface'; 8→impo
2026-04-05 17:25:03 - compound - [tool:Bash] git log --oneline -5 && git diff master..HEAD -- src/webhook/adapters/github.adapter.ts | head -100
2026-04-05 17:25:03 - compound - [result] 9d14d89 feat(github-adapter): read /agent directive from issue body at intake time 3caa3d4 fix(phase-router): actually handle /agent stop directive — pause task and return (#307) 491777c fix(phase-router): skip phase execution when task is paused by /agent stop (#306) 073549b Merge pull request #305
2026-04-05 17:25:13 - compound - [tool:Bash] cd /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md && gh pr view 310 --json title,body,reviews,comments 2>/dev/null | head -80
2026-04-05 17:25:14 - compound - [result] {"body":"## Summary\n\n- `/agent` directives in an issue's description (body) were silently ignored — tasks always defaulted to `directive: 'auto'` regardless of what the author wrote\n- Added `directive` field to `DispatchEventParams` / `DispatchEvent` (webhook DTO)\n- `handleIssues()` now parses `
2026-04-05 17:25:23 - compound - [text] The change is clear: issue #309 added intake-time `/agent` directive parsing from the issue body. This is a reusable pattern worth documenting. Let me add it to AGENTS.md.
2026-04-05 17:25:23 - compound - [tool:Bash] cd /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md && git status && git branch --show-current
2026-04-05 17:25:23 - compound - [result] On branch agents-md/issue-309 Your branch is up to date with 'origin/master'. nothing to commit, working tree clean agents-md/issue-309 Shell cwd was reset to /home/agent/AgentSDE/agent-core
2026-04-05 17:25:29 - compound - [tool:Edit] /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md/AGENTS.md
2026-04-05 17:25:29 - compound - [result] The file /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md/AGENTS.md has been updated successfully.
2026-04-05 17:25:33 - compound - [tool:Bash] cd /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md && wc -l AGENTS.md
2026-04-05 17:25:33 - compound - [result] 125 AGENTS.md Shell cwd was reset to /home/agent/AgentSDE/agent-core
2026-04-05 17:25:36 - compound - [tool:Bash] cd /home/agent/ai-agents-sde/.claude/worktrees/agent-core/issue-309-agents-md && git add AGENTS.md && git commit -m "docs: update AGENTS.md with learnings from #309" && git push -u origin agents-md/issue-309